The Enduring Appeal of Table Games
Table games are often considered the heart and soul of any casino. These games, steeped in tradition and skill, offer a more interactive and strategic experience than their electronic counterparts. The social aspect is paramount, allowing players to engage with each other and the dealer, creating a vibrant and stimulating atmosphere. The slow pace and reliance on skill attract a different breed of player, one who enjoys the intellectual challenge and the psychological interplay inherent in these classic contests. From the strategic depth of poker to the suspense of roulette, table games continue to draw players seeking a genuine casino experience.
| Blackjack | 0.5% – 1% | High |
| Roulette (European) | 2.7% | Low |
| Baccarat | 1.06% (Banker bet) | Low – Medium |
| Craps | 1.41% (Pass/Don’t Pass) | Medium |

The Timeless Elegance of Baccarat
Baccarat, often portrayed in films as the game of choice for high rollers, possesses an understated sophistication that distinguishes it from other casino staples. Despite its glamorous image, the game itself is surprisingly simple to learn. The core mechanic involves betting on which of two hands – the Player or the Banker – will come closest to a total of nine. The bank plays a very important role as the house edge benefits it. The visually appealing layout, the dramatic unfolding of the cards, and the relatively low house edge contribute to its enduring appeal. It’s a game that lends itself well to both high-stakes play and more casual betting.
The Evolution of Slot Machines
From humble mechanical beginnings to today’s sophisticated digital marvels, the slot machine has undergone a dramatic transformation. Early slot machines utilized gears and levers to generate random outcomes, whereas contemporary slots are powered by computer algorithms and random number generators. The transition to video slots allowed for the incorporation of elaborate themes, bonus rounds, and cinematic animations, attracting a broader demographic. These machines became synonymous with the casino, creating a unique atmosphere that’s inviting to both casual and experienced gamers.
- Early Mechanical Slots: Simple designs with limited functionality.
- Electromechanical Slots: Incorporated electric motors for more complex features.
- Video Slots: Introduced digital displays and animation.
- Online Slots: Provided accessibility and convenience through internet platforms.
The Role of Progressive Jackpots
Progressive jackpots are a defining characteristic of modern slot machines offering the tantalizing prospect of life-changing winnings. These jackpots grow incrementally with each wager placed across a network of linked machines. This continuous accumulation can reach staggering sums, attracting players solely for the chance to hit the ultimate payoff. The psychological impact of the growing jackpot is significant, creating an atmosphere of excitement and anticipation.
While the odds of winning a progressive jackpot are incredibly slim, the allure of a massive payout remains a powerful motivator for many slot enthusiasts. Casinos strategically promote these jackpots to attract players and generate buzz around their slot offerings. Moreover, new progressive slots are constantly emerging with innovative features and even larger potential payouts.

The Importance of Responsible Gaming
Despite the excitement and potential rewards, it’s essential to approach casino gaming with a sense of responsibility. Gambling should be viewed as a form of entertainment, not a source of income. The importance of setting limits and sticking to a budget can’t be overstated. Recognizing the signs of problem gambling and seeking help when needed are equally crucial. Responsible gaming initiatives, promoted by casinos and regulatory bodies, play a vital role in protecting vulnerable players. These include self-exclusion programs, deposit limits, and educational resources.
| Chasing losses | National Problem Gambling Helpline: 1-800-GAMBLER |
| Gambling with money needed for essential expenses | Gamblers Anonymous: www.gamblersanonymous.org |
| Lying to conceal gambling activities | National Council on Problem Gambling: www.ncpgambling.org |
| Neglecting personal responsibilities | Self-Exclusion Programs (available at most casinos) |
Promoting a culture of responsible gaming is not only ethically sound but also ensures the long-term sustainability of the casino industry. By prioritizing player well-being, casinos can create a safe and enjoyable environment for all.
